Part-time Qualifi L3, L4, L5, and L6 qualifications in Health and Social Care Management are designed to equip learners with the necessary skills and knowledge to succeed in this dynamic field.
Learning Outcomes: These qualifications cover a range of topics, including health and social care principles, leadership and management, communication and interpersonal skills, and health and wellbeing. Learners will develop the ability to assess and improve health and social care services, manage health and social care resources, and lead and manage health and social care teams.
Duration: The duration of these qualifications varies depending on the level and the individual learner's circumstances. However, most Part-time Qualifi L3, L4, L5, and L6 qualifications can be completed in 1-3 years, with flexible part-time study options available to accommodate work and family commitments.
